Erreur 91 : variable non défini

Résolu
Foggyboy
Messages postés
4
Date d'inscription
vendredi 6 janvier 2006
Statut
Membre
Dernière intervention
9 janvier 2006
- 9 janv. 2006 à 17:04
Foggyboy
Messages postés
4
Date d'inscription
vendredi 6 janvier 2006
Statut
Membre
Dernière intervention
9 janvier 2006
- 9 janv. 2006 à 17:27
Bonjour,

Débutant en vb, j'essaye de me connecter à une base oracle, la connection à l'air d'être ok, mais j'ai ce message d'erreur (pour la ligne rouge) : "erreur 91 : variable non défini",
voici mon code :
Option Explicit
Public m_adoCnn As New ADODB.Connection
Public m_adoRst As New ADODB.Recordset
Public Sub Command1_Click()
Dim rs As ADODB.Recordset
m_adoCnn.ConnectionString = "Provider=MSDAORA;Password=***;User ID=**;Data Source=**"
m_adoCnn.Open
rs.Open "select id_inscription,nom from v_inscription where id_inscription<5"
While Not rs.EOF
MsgBox "rec(nom)"
rs.MoveNext
Wend
m_adoCnn.Close
End Sub

qqn a une idée?
Merci
A voir également:

2 réponses

cs_DARKSIDIOUS
Messages postés
15814
Date d'inscription
jeudi 8 août 2002
Statut
Membre
Dernière intervention
4 mars 2013
131
9 janv. 2006 à 17:17
Salut,

C'est que ta variable rs n'est pas initialisée tout simplement :
Dim rs As New ADODB.Recordset
m_adoCnn.Open
rs.Open "select id_inscription,nom from v_inscription where id_inscription<5", m_adoCnn
_____________________________________________________________________
3